Whispers of the Shadowed Leaf

In the moonlit silence of the Hidden Leaf Village, the silhouette of a figure moved with a grace that belied its speed. It was Kana, a young ninja whose life was a tapestry woven with threads of mystery and duty. She had grown up in the village, her skills honed and her heart shaped by the ninja code, yet she felt as though she were a leaf caught in a storm, swaying between the winds of destiny and the roots of her hidden legacy.

The night was calm, the stars bright, and the moon's light cast an ethereal glow over the village. Kana slipped through the shadows, her katana at the ready, her mind a whirlwind of questions. The village had always been her home, but lately, whispers of a hidden legacy had begun to echo through its walls. They spoke of a secret, one that could alter the course of her life and the village's future.

Her journey led her to the old, abandoned ninja compound, a place few dared to venture. It was there that she discovered an old scroll, its edges frayed and its pages yellowed with age. As she carefully unrolled it, the symbols on the parchment seemed to come alive, whispering secrets of her ancestors, the ones who had sworn an oath to protect the village.

The scroll spoke of a forbidden love, one that had been hidden away for generations. It was a tale of a ninja who had chosen love over loyalty, a man who had been cursed for his transgression, and a woman who had become the living embodiment of his sin. Kana realized that this story was her own, that she was the descendant of the cursed ninja, bound by an Oath that could either unite or tear the village apart.

As she delved deeper into the village's past, Kana found herself drawn to a fellow ninja, a man whose eyes held the same stormy depth as her own. His name was Kazuki, and he was as enigmatic as he was skilled. They shared a silent understanding, a connection that transcended words. Yet, the shadow of their forbidden love loomed over them, a specter that threatened to consume them both.

One night, as the village lay in slumber, Kana and Kazuki met in the heart of the ninja compound. They spoke in hushed tones, their words like secrets whispered to the wind. Kazuki told her of his own struggles, of the burden he carried as the descendant of the cursed ninja. He confessed his love for her, a love that defied the village's laws and the very fabric of their existence.

"You are not just a leaf in the wind, Kana," Kazuki said, his voice a soothing balm in the storm of her emotions. "You are the storm itself, and I am willing to face the tempest with you."

Kana felt her heart ache with the weight of his words. She knew that to embrace their love would be to betray the village and the ninja code she had sworn to uphold. Yet, the pull of Kazuki's love was stronger than any loyalty she had ever felt. She realized that the Oath of her ancestors was a chain that could only be broken by their love.

As the conflict between duty and desire deepened, Kana and Kazuki found themselves facing a series of challenges that tested their resolve. They were betrayed by those they trusted, and they were forced to confront the very essence of what it meant to be a ninja. They discovered that the truth about the Hidden Legacy was more dangerous than they had ever imagined, and that their love might be the only thing that could save the village from the darkness that was seeping through its foundations.

The climax of their journey came when Kana and Kazuki were confronted by the head of the village, who revealed the full extent of the curse that had been cast upon their ancestors. The head ninja demanded that Kana end her relationship with Kazuki and embrace her destiny as the village's savior. But Kana stood firm, her eyes burning with the resolve of those who have nothing left to lose.

"You cannot bind me with an oath that was made in darkness," Kana declared, her voice echoing through the compound. "I will choose my own path, and it will be lit by the light of love, not by the shadows of the past."

The head ninja's eyes widened in shock, and the village was left in a state of turmoil. Kana and Kazuki knew that their decision would not be easily accepted, but they were willing to face the storm together. They chose to leave the Hidden Leaf Village behind, to seek out their own path, one that would be shaped by their love and not by the shadows of their ancestors.

As they set out on their journey, Kana and Kazuki looked back at the village, a place that had once been their home but now felt like a prison. They knew that their love would be a source of strength, a beacon of hope in the face of adversity. They were ready to embrace the tempest, to face the storm, and to love with all their hearts, regardless of the cost.

The story of Kana and Kazuki was one of forbidden love, of a village divided, and of the courage to choose one's own path. It was a tale that would be whispered through the ages, a testament to the power of love and the resilience of the human spirit.
